I used to make "figgerits" (from Dell Puzzle books), tying to suit the students' level. It might take 15 minutes or so to make one. You have a sentence, say with 30 letters in it. You number the letters. You use all letters to make words (you can reuse letters from the sentence) and use these words to make clues. The answers to the clues show how many letters and these letters are numbered to correspond to their position in the sentence.

Here's a (difficult) example though it looks better than this if you print it neatly or even type:
